Streaming platforms dynamic-compress video based on internet bandwidth. This causes macroblocking and pixelation in dark scenes. A DVD9 provides a stable, high bit rate stream directly from the disc.
When an episode is crammed onto a DVD5 disc alongside other episodes or bonus features, the compression engine must aggressively lower the bitrate.
